Factors that Fuel Creation
Several factors contribute to the perpetual creation of Minecraft servers:
Game Updates: New features, blocks, and mechanics introduced by Mojang, the developer of Minecraft, often inspire players to create servers that leverage these additions to offer fresh experiences.
Player Communities: Minecraft has a rich and engaged community of players who constantly seek novel ways to experience the game. As a result, new server concepts are frequently born from player discussions, feedback, and shared ideas.
Content Creators and Streamers: Influential content creators and streamers play a significant role in popularizing server concepts. When a server gains traction among these personalities, it can lead to a surge in player interest and server creation.
Trends and Themes: Player preferences evolve over time, resulting in the emergence of new server themes, game modes, and challenges. Whether it's survival, creative building, adventure maps, or mini-games, the diversity of server concepts ensures there's something for everyone.
